What Is a Four of Kind in Video Poker?

A four of kind consists of four cards of the same rank, such as four Kings or four 7s. In video poker variants like Jacks or Better or Deuces Wild, this hand typically pays between 25 and 50 coins per coin wagered. The exact payout depends on the game’s paytable. Optimal video poker strategy involves holding cards that maximize your expected return. When your goal is a four of kind, you should prioritize holding three of a kind over a low pair or a straight draw.
